Bermuda at the Commonwealth Games

Bermuda competed in the first 1930 Games and has competed in a total of seventeen of the twenty Commonwealth Games to date. Bermuda took part in the 1986 Games opening ceremony and in the opening day of competition before the Bermuda Olympic Association decided to formally withdraw.[1]

Overall medal tally

With eight medals, Bermuda is thirty-sixth in the All-time tally of medals after the 2022 Games.[2][3]
